HKIFF45 UNVEILS NEW KEY ART AARON KWOK RETURNS AS AMBASSADOR Article provided by HKIFF Media Photo by KAON 22 January 2021 (Hong Kong) – The Hong Kong International Film Festival today confirms the return of multi-talented actor Aaron KWOK as its ambassador for the third consecutive year and unveils a new key art to mark its 45th anniversary. Scheduled between 1 and 12 April for 12 days, HKIFF45 will be the first hybrid edition in the festival’s history, featuring screenings and audience-engagement events simultaneously in physical and online formats. HKIFF45 Honours Stanley Kwan as Filmmaker-in-Focus Article provided by HKIFF Media 27 January 2021 (Hong Kong) – The 45th Hong Kong International Film Festival (HKIFF45) will honour Stanley KWAN as this year’s Filmmaker-in-Focus. Scheduled to take place from 1 to 12 April, HKIFF45 will celebrate KWAN’s remarkable career with a retrospective of 13 of his seminal works to coincide with a commemorative book’s publication.
